Abstract

The utility model relates to a pressurization test table for a continuous casting crystallizer, and belongs to the technical field of smelting equipment in the metallurgical industry. According to the technical scheme, the pressurization test table for the continuous casting crystallizer comprises a tabletop (1), a water inlet seat ring (2), a water outlet seat ring (4), positioning devices (6), a water inlet metal hose (7), a water outlet metal hose (8), a pressurization table frame (10) and a slideway (11), wherein the tabletop is arranged on the pressurization table frame, the slideway is arranged on the tabletop and is provided with the water inlet seat ring and the water outlet seat ring, the size of the water inlet seat ring and the size of the water outlet seat ring are matched with the size of a water inlet and the size of a water outlet of the crystallizer, and the water inlet seat ring and the water outlet seat ring are respectively provided with a positioning device and are connected with the water inlet metal hose and the water outlet metal hose respectively. The pressurization test table for the continuous casting crystallizer has the advantages of being simple in structure, convenient to operate and capable of carrying out pressurization tests for crystallizers of various specifications on the same pressurization test table, improving utilization rate of equipment, and lowering production cost.

Background technology
In metallurgy industry steel-making continuous casting production system, crystallizer is for producing the main technique spare part of steel billet.For guaranteeing continuous production, crystallizer, must be through installation, adjustment and bulge test before reaching the standard grade.Whether crystallizer is suppressed platform is a kind ofly by pressure test, to check crystallizer to leak, the verifying attachment that can the judgement crystallizer reach the standard grade.Its principle is that the water of certain pressure is injected in crystallizer, keeps suitable pressure and checks after the stipulated time that respectively sealing position has or not leakage situation, thereby judge whether crystallizer is qualified.Present difference due to STEELMAKING PRODUCTION steel billet model, steel grade, a steel mill may use the Multiple Type crystallizer, and every kind of model crystallizer all will have one to overlap the corresponding platform of suppressing, carry out bulge test, this bulge test mode is injected capital into high, the occupied ground area is large, also can increase maintenance cost simultaneously.

The specific embodiment
Below in conjunction with accompanying drawing, the utility model is described in further detail by example.
With reference to accompanying drawing 1,2, a kind of continuous cast mold bulge test platform, comprise table top 1, water inlet seat ring 2, sealing ring 1, water outlet seat ring 4, sealing ring 25, positioner 6, water inlet metal hose 7, flexible metal pipe as outlet 8, crystallizer 9, suppress stand 10, slideway 11.design and produce long 2000mm according to crystallizer appearance and size, wide 1800mm, high 900mm suppresses stand 10, make table top 1 with the Q235B steel, and process the slideway of Φ 92mm * 1200mm in the above, table top is fixed on and suppresses on stand, use water inlet seat ring and the water outlet seat ring of 45# steel processing and fabricating different size according to the crystallizer of different model, and be equipped with corresponding sealing ring one and sealing ring two, process respectively M90 * 3 screw threads on water inlet seat ring and water outlet seat ring, make locking nut with the 45# steel, processing simultaneously screw thread on M90 * 3 screw threads and water inlet seat ring and water outlet seat ring is complementary.To intake seat ring and water outlet seat ring is arranged on respectively on slideway, and the water inlet seat ring is connected with the water outlet seat ring with the water inlet metal hose and is connected with flexible metal pipe as outlet.
With reference to accompanying drawing 3,4, during use, at first measure and suppressed crystallizer water inlet, delivery port centre-to-centre spacing, then adjust the position of water inlet seat ring and water outlet seat ring, make itself and crystallizer intake-outlet close contact.Rotational lock nut fixing water inlet seat ring and water outlet seat ring., according to the pressure that is arranged on the whole water route of valve control in water route, complete bulge test.When the crystallizer model not simultaneously, only need to change supporting water inlet seat ring and water outlet seat ring and sealing ring one, sealing ring two, just can realize completing the bulge test of the crystallizer of Multiple Type on a bulge test platform.
